Sokoto State CHEW & JCHEW 2026 CBT Shortlists Examination Date 2026
According to the official statement released by the Recruitment Committee, the CBT examination for the Sokoto State CHEW and JCHEW recruitment will take place on:
Date: Saturday, 14th February, 2026
Recruitment Category: CHEW & JCHEW
Mode: Computer-Based Test (CBT)
Only candidates who meet the recruitment requirements and have been shortlisted will be allowed to participate in the examination.

How to Print Sokoto State CHEW & JCHEW CBT Exam Slip
All shortlisted candidates are required to print their CBT examination slip before the deadline.
Steps to Print Exam Slip:
Visit the official Sokoto State Recruitment Portal: https://sokotorecruitment2026.onrender.com
Log in using either:
Your Application Reference Number, or
The phone number used during registration
Download and print your CBT examination slip
The exam slip contains crucial details such as exam date, time, CBT centre, exam number, and seat number.
CBT Examination Centres for Sokoto CHEW & JCHEW Recruitment
The CBT examination will be conducted across designated centres within Sokoto State. Candidates must report only to the centre stated on their exam slip.
Approved CBT Centres:
Aliyu Magatakarda CBT Centre
Aliyu Shinkafi Polytechnic CBT Centre
Shehu Shagari College of Education CBT Centre
Sokoto State Educational Trust CBT Centre
Candidates will not be allowed to sit for the examination at centres other than the one assigned to them.
Important Instructions for CBT Candidates
The Recruitment Committee has issued strict guidelines that all candidates must adhere to on the examination day.
Key Instructions:
Mobile phones, digital watches, and earphones are strictly prohibited
Candidates must arrive at their CBT centre at least 1 hour before their scheduled exam time
Late arrival may lead to disqualification
Candidates must come along with their printed exam slip
Session time, seat number, and centre information are clearly indicated on the exam slip
Failure to comply with these instructions may result in automatic disqualification.
Deadline for Printing CBT Exam Slip
The recruitment committee emphasized the importance of printing the CBT slip on time.
Deadline: Friday, 13th February, 2026
Applicants who fail to print their examination slip on or before the deadline will have their names replaced with candidates from the reserve list.
